Drop Morello's from your standard build. FQC, Boots, SS, Liandry's, Rylai's or Guise, Rylai's then Liandry's depending on whether you think the slow is going to outweigh the tank HP burn. Consider mobi boots for their roaming power. I usually get Frostfang first, then mobis then finish the build unless we're behind and I know I won't be able to roam.
Level W last, especially with the recent changes to her in the last patch. Personally I prefer to max E as support with 1 maybe 2 points in Q. Midgame your root duration is going to be your key utility.
When you kill your lane early and your ADC inevitably starts to back if you know or have a good idea where the jungler is then ping the tower and push the wave hard. Getting bot tower first is a pretty big advantage.

The one big thing to keep in mind with Zyra specifically in mid-late game is that since you KNOW that your team will always overstay like every team does use that to your advantage. Even if you see some opportunities to get in some good poke at the tower Zyra's real strength is in the disengage/re-engage. Save at least 1, preferably both seeds and your roots for when the enemy team comes charging down let your team's retreat bait them just long enough for them to get strung out a bit then root/seed/ult the front line. Most times this will be enough for your team to turn, kill them again and maybe even go back and finish off the tower/inhib, worst case scenario you get a good disengage and save them from getting wiped for overstaying.
I'm sure you've seen that last bit play out over and over and those are probably the moments when you see your lead fade away. IMO Zyra is one of the strongest champs at preventing this if you plan ahead a bit and save your resources.
